The present civil revision petition is filed under Article 227 of the Constitution of India aggrieved by the order dated 06.04.2017 passed in I.A.No.86 of 2017 in O.S.No.1 of 2013 on the file of XI Additional District Judge, Piler, wherein an application filed by the petitioner for appointment of an Advocate Commissioner for recording the cross examination of the petitioner was rejected. 3.
Though various grounds are raised, learned counsel for the petitioner mainly submits that in view of the fact that the petitioner is suffering with acute arthritis, could not travel and hence seeks appointment of an Advocate Commissioner. He placed on record the medical certificate, said to have been issued by the Civil Assistant Surgeon Specialist, Government Headquarters Hospital, Chittoor, in support of his plea. At the same time, it is also brought to the notice of this Court that the said medical certificate was not placed before the trial Court, while making such a request. 4.
Having regard to the above, the present revision is disposed of directing the petitioner to make fresh application seeking appointment of an Advocate Commissioner, along with medical certificate dated 15.04.2017, in which event, the said Court shall consider the same after due verification and pass orders thereon, in
accordance with law. It is needless to mention that the evidence to be adduced by the plaintiff may not be closed today. No costs. As a sequel thereto, Miscellaneous Petitions, if any, pending, shall stand closed.
